[ ] Goods lift (the big grey one by the post room) — this is for deliveries only, so don't hop in with your laptop bag even if the main lifts are busy! You'll use it on day one only to bring up your welcome kit and monitor from the loading bay with Dav from facilities. The lift panel won't respond without authorisation, so punch in the access code below.

turnstile pass: bdg-YEOZLM-79341408

Q3 Planning Note — Headcount, Next Year

Sales leads: the draft plan adds six quota-carrying roles across the Veldmark and Corrow territories, plus two solutions engineers supporting the Lanterbee product line. Backfills are approved only for attrition above plan. Final allocations depend on the revenue targets Orla Venn presents at the December review. Before circulating anything to your teams, note the following confidential plan detail.

management briefing: Only 33 of the 205 pilot accounts renewed Kasath, so a churn review is set for October 17. Weniusek Logistics is in early talks to buy Holethax Freight for about $345.6 million.

## Build provenance: Deploybot status responses

Deploybot, the chat assistant that answers deploy-status questions for the Harlowe platform, reports whatever build the release pipeline last attested. Support agents: when a customer asks which version is live, Deploybot's answer is authoritative — it reads signed provenance records, not the deploy log. If Deploybot and the dashboard disagree, trust Deploybot and file a ticket against the dashboard sync job. For reference, the currently attested production build is shown below.

session token of kahog-bahif = htk9_f63daec35

## Runbook: WavePeek preview regeneration

If waveform previews show up blank in the Tonecraft editor, the render worker probably lost its session with the internal clip store. Restart the worker first — that fixes it nine times out of ten. If not, re-seed the credential in the worker's env and restart again. The key the worker expects is:

gateway credential: vxb3-p91